// loadToRemote takes image and remote connection information. it connects to the specified client
// and copies the saved image dir over to the remote host and then loads it onto the machine
// returns a string containing output or an error
func LoadToRemote(dest entities.ImageScpOptions, localFile string, tag string, url *url.URL, iden string, sshEngine ssh.EngineMode) (string, string, error) {
port, err := strconv.Atoi(url.Port())
if err != nil {
return "", "", err
}
remoteFile, err := ssh.Exec(&ssh.ConnectionExecOptions{Host: url.String(), Identity: iden, Port: port, User: url.User, Args: []string{"mktemp"}}, sshEngine)
if err != nil {
return "", "", err
}
opts := ssh.ConnectionScpOptions{User: url.User, Identity: iden, Port: port, Source: localFile, Destination: "ssh://" + url.User.String() + "@" + url.Hostname() + ":" + remoteFile}
scpRep, err := ssh.Scp(&opts, sshEngine)
if err != nil {
return "", "", err
}
out, err := ssh.Exec(&ssh.ConnectionExecOptions{Host: url.String(), Identity: iden, Port: port, User: url.User, Args: []string{"podman", "image", "load", "--input=" + scpRep + ";", "rm", scpRep}}, sshEngine)
if err != nil {
return "", "", err
}
if tag != "" {
return "", "", fmt.Errorf("renaming of an image is currently not supported: %w", define.ErrInvalidArg)
}
rep := strings.TrimSuffix(out, "\n")
outArr := strings.Split(rep, " ")
id := outArr[len(outArr)-1]
if len(dest.Tag) > 0 { // tag the remote image using the output ID
_, err := ssh.Exec(&ssh.ConnectionExecOptions{Host: url.String(), Identity: iden, Port: port, User: url.User, Args: []string{"podman", "image", "tag", id, dest.Tag}}, sshEngine)
if err != nil {
return "", "", err
}
if err != nil {
return "", "", err
}
}
return rep, id, nil
}
// saveToRemote takes image information and remote connection information. it connects to the specified client
// and saves the specified image on the remote machine and then copies it to the specified local location
// returns an error if one occurs.
func SaveToRemote(image, localFile string, tag string, uri *url.URL, iden string, sshEngine ssh.EngineMode) error {
if tag != "" {
return fmt.Errorf("renaming of an image is currently not supported: %w", define.ErrInvalidArg)
}
port, err := strconv.Atoi(uri.Port())
if err != nil {
return err
}
remoteFile, err := ssh.Exec(&ssh.ConnectionExecOptions{Host: uri.String(), Identity: iden, Port: port, User: uri.User, Args: []string{"mktemp"}}, sshEngine)
if err != nil {
return err
}
_, err = ssh.Exec(&ssh.ConnectionExecOptions{Host: uri.String(), Identity: iden, Port: port, User: uri.User, Args: []string{"podman", "image", "save", image, "--format", "oci-archive", "--output", remoteFile}}, sshEngine)
if err != nil {
return err
}
opts := ssh.ConnectionScpOptions{User: uri.User, Identity: iden, Port: port, Source: "ssh://" + uri.User.String() + "@" + uri.Hostname() + ":" + remoteFile, Destination: localFile}
scpRep, err := ssh.Scp(&opts, sshEngine)
if err != nil {
return err
}
_, err = ssh.Exec(&ssh.ConnectionExecOptions{Host: uri.String(), Identity: iden, Port: port, User: uri.User, Args: []string{"rm", scpRep}}, sshEngine)
if err != nil {
logrus.Errorf("Removing file on endpoint: %v", err)
}
return nil
}
